Jun Feng is a full Professor of Surgery at the Warren Alpert Medical School of Brown University. He is also the Director and Senior Research Scientist at the Cardiothoracic Surgery Research Laboratory within the Cardiovascular Research Center at Rhode Island Hospital. Professor Feng has a robust research agenda focusing on vascular and endothelial biology, with particular interests in cardiovascular diseases, metabolic syndrome, diabetes, hypertension, and Alzheimer's disease. He has published over 160 peer-reviewed articles and has been involved in extensive funding initiatives, including grants from the National Institutes of Health and the American Heart Association. Professor Feng has a solid educational background, having completed his graduate studies at Xinyang Medical School and his PhD in Physiology at the University of Montreal. He has served in various academic roles, including mentoring students and fellows, reflecting his commitment to advancing cardiovascular research and training the next generation of scientists in the field. Additionally, he plays an active role in reviewing scientific research for various journals and organizations. Outside of his academic responsibilities, Professor Feng participates in numerous collaborative research projects and training programs aimed at increasing diversity in health-related research and advancing cardiovascular health.
